In 1947, Dr. Erich Steingroever set up the ELEKTRO-PHYSIK company in Cologne. With the establishment of the company, specialized in coating thickness gauges, Dr. Steingroever laid the foundation for today’s success of MAGNET-PHYSIK.
The magnet technology division of ELEKTRO-PHYSIK was spun off in 1976, forming MAGNET-PHYSIK which today is a well-established company. Dr. Steingroever was supported by his son Dietrich Steingroever, who was initially the Technical Director, at MAGNET-PHYSIK and then served as CEO from 1989 until 2016.
In 2016, 40 years after the founding of the company, Dr. Erich Steingroever’s granddaughter Ana Ulrich and her husband Peter Ulrich took over the management of the thriving family-run company. By now MAGNET-PHYSIK is also internationally successful and has a subsidiary in the USA as well as a sales office in Shanghai.
Magnet-Physics Inc., the North America Division of MAGNET-PHYSIK, was established in 1999 to provide sales and technical support for MAGNET-PHYSIK products and services in the United States, Canada, Mexico, and Central America.
Mr. Reinhold Strnat, president of the company since 2008, is an electrical engineer with a background in applied physics/magnetics. With over 40 years of experience in magnetizing technology and measurements for all types of magnet materials, Reinhold frequently presents at conferences and workshops. He is a Senior member of IEEE, a Fellow of ASTM International, past chairman of ASTM committee A06 on Magnetics, current chairman of subcommittee A06.01 on Test Methods, and a member of IEC TC68.
Magnet-Physics Inc., located near Indianapolis, Indiana, USA, offers magnetic test, measurement and magnetizing services for permanent magnets and soft magnetic materials. Since 2016 the company has operated a commercial calibration laboratory with ISO/IEC 17025:2017 accreditation through Perry Johnson Laboratory Accreditation Services.
